Basic information Supplier

128397-31-9(1-Phenanthrenecarboxylicacid, 3,4-dimethoxy-10-nitro-, methyl ester)

Basic information Supplier
128397-31-9 Basic informationMore

Browse by Nationality 128397-31-9 Suppliers >China suppliers

Recommend You Select Member Companies